Chinese Tourism to Japan Plummets Amid Taiwan Tensions

Story summary
  • In December 2025, Chinese tourism to Japan fell about 45% to around 330,000 visitors due to tensions over Taiwan.
  • Japan's Prime Minister Sanae Takaichi's remarks about possible Taiwan intervention drew Beijing's backlash.
  • Beijing advised its citizens not to travel to Japan.
  • Despite the decline, Japan welcomed 42.7 million foreign visitors in 2025.
  • The transport minister said other countries offset the decrease in Chinese tourists.
